According to Data Bridge Market Research The global minimally invasive neurosurgical devices market size was valued at USD 2.00 billion in 2024 and is projected to reach USD 3.19 billion by 2032, with a CAGR of 6.02% during the forecast period of 2025 to 2032.

One emerging trend in the market is the increasing focus on robotic-assisted minimally invasive neurosurgical procedures. Robotics technology is revolutionizing the field by offering precise control, enhanced visualization, and improved outcomes for patients undergoing neurosurgical interventions. Market players are actively investing in research and development to further enhance the capabilities of robotic systems and expand their applications in neurosurgery.

Another key driver of market growth is the rising adoption of telemedicine and telesurgery in neurosurgical practices. Telemedicine enables healthcare professionals to remotely diagnose, monitor, and treat patients, especially in remote or underserved areas. Telesurgery, on the other hand, allows surgeons to perform procedures on patients located in different geographical locations using robotic systems and high-speed internet connectivity. The integration of telemedicine and telesurgery in neurosurgery is expected to improve access to care, reduce healthcare costs, and drive the demand for minimally invasive neurosurgical devices.

Furthermore, the increasing geriatric population worldwide is contributing to the growing demand for minimally invasive neurosurgical procedures. As the elderly population is more prone to neurological disorders such as neurodegenerative diseases, brain tumors, and spinal cord injuries, there is a need for less invasive treatment options that offer faster recovery, reduced complications, and improved quality of life. Minimally invasive neurosurgical devices play a crucial role in meeting these needs by enabling surgeons to perform precise interventions with minimal tissue damage and shorter hospital stays.
